Senior Power Electronics Engineer I
Team: Power & Analog
Location: Westminster, CO
Commitment: Full-time
Workplace Type: onsite
J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Define electrical power system architecture, and derive power subsystem requirements.
- Design DC-DC power converters, power supplies, and power distribution systems ranging from a few watts to more than 20 kW of power in the 0.8 V to 400 V range.
- Design single-phase and three-phase AC-DC power supplies and power distribution systems ranging from a few kilowatts to more than 20 kW.
- Perform comprehensive analysis of AC-DC and DC-DC power supplies including worst-case circuit analysis (WCA), stress analysis, small signal modeling analysis, failure modes and effects analysis (FMEA), reliability analysis, and power integrity analysis.
- Develop design verification test plans, requirement compliance matrices, system integration and qualification test plans, and production acceptance test plans for power converters and power supplies.
- Perform board bring-up and design verification testing of analog and power electronics circuits.
- Perform system integration, qualification testing, and production release of power supply modules and power systems.
JOB REQUIREMENTS AND M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
- Bachelor of Science (BS) degree or higher in Electrical Engineering from an accredited university.
- Minimum of 4 years of experience designing analog and power electronics.
- Experience testing single-phase and three-phase off-line AC-DC power supplies, and DC-DC power supplies for industrial, airborne, or military systems.
- Knowledge of control theory and stability of power electronics, including experience characterizing control loops and impedances in the laboratory.
- Experience designing power filters for low noise outputs and for power line electromagnetic compatibility (EMC).
- Hands-on experience with testing and troubleshooting electronics and power converters using laboratory instruments such as oscilloscopes, impedance analyzers, spectrum analyzers, electronic loads, and signal generators.
- Experience with analysis and simulation tools such as SPICE, LTSPICE, SIMetrix/SIMPLIS, PLECS, Simulink, MATLAB, MathCAD, ANSYS Q3D and SiWave, or HyperLynx.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
PREFERRED EXPERIENCE
- Experience designing high-reliability power supplies for automotive, industrial or defense applications.
- Experience with power stage design and testing of common DC-DC power converter topologies (e.g. discrete linear regulators, Buck, Boost, Buck-boost, Flyback).
- Experience with voltage mode control and peak current mode control modeling for DC-DC converters.
- Experience generating statements of work and requirements for external vendors, vendor selection, and vendor management for power supply and power system rack developments.
- Experience developing design verification test plans, requirement compliance matrices, system integration and qualification test plans, and production acceptance test plans.
- Experience performing worst-case circuit analysis (WCA), stress analysis, failure modes and effects analysis (FMEA), and reliability analysis for power supplies.
- Experience with electronics schematic capture and printed circuit board (PCB) layout tools such as Altium, OrCAD, Allegro or Xpedition.
- Experience running board-level power integrity simulation using tools such as Ansys SiWave, or HyperLynx.
- Programming skills to support hardware test and data processing (Python, MATLAB, etc.).
